WILSON, KEHOE & MILLER CORPORATION is structured as a Domestic Profit Corporation, which, in Florida signifies a Profit Corporation (also known as a C-Corporation). This business structure is recognized as a separate legal entity from its owners. This offers shareholders the benefit of limited liability protection, safeguarding their personal assets from the corporation's debts and obligations, and facilitates raising capital through the issuance of stock. In Florida, Domestic Profit Corporations are governed by Title XXXVI, Chapter 607, Florida Statutes – Florida Business Corporation Act.

Citation text line 29 CFR 1926.1153(d)(2)(i): The employer did not assess the exposure of each employee who was or may reasonably be expected to be exposed to respirable crystalline silica at or above the action level in accordance with either the performance option in paragraph (d)(2)(ii) or the scheduled monitoring option in paragraph (d)(2)(iii) of this section: a) At the jobsite located at 2410 Bayshore Blvd, Tampa, Florida. A construction worker was exposed to Crystalline Silica at an 8-hour TWA of 38.5 �g/m^3, approximately 1.5 times the OSHA-AL of 25 �g/m^3. The employee was cutting concrete with a grinder equipped with a HEPA vacuum, during the full-day shift. The exposure level is derived from 1 sample collected over a 370-minute period on February 23, 2023.
